we are planning a prefabricated house in timber frame construction. 180 sqm living space with underfloor heating. About 230 sqm usable area. So far, the offer included an air-water heat pump from Daikin (Altherma 3R formerly Rotex HPSU compact Ultra).
Now it has apparently emerged that this is not sufficient in terms of performance (?) and as an alternative (extra cost about 4000) we are being offered a "Wolf heat pump CHC Monoblock 10/300-35".
The Daikin is available in the 4-9 KW version, is that really not enough for this area? And what do you think of the offer?
I have the energy saving ordinance thermal insulation certificate and a renewable energy heat law available if information from these is needed.
